Miss Universe 2025 Proceeds in Bangkok After Judge Quits Over Fairness Allegations

Organizers replaced the resigning judge after rejecting improvised‑jury claims.

Overview

  • Lebanese-French composer Omar Harfouch resigned from the official panel alleging a preselection of Top 30 finalists and conflicts of interest.
  • The Miss Universe Organization issued an official denial, said evaluations follow established protocols, accepted his withdrawal, and named Filipino singer Louie Heredia as his replacement.
  • The national costume showcase and preliminaries are taking place on November 19 at Bangkok’s Impact Challenger, with the final scheduled for November 21 at Impact Arena in Pak Kret.
  • Scrutiny intensified after a November 7 confrontation in which organizer Nawat Itsaragrisil allegedly insulted Mexico’s Fátima Bosch, leading several contestants to leave an event in protest.
  • Several entrants withdrew or were replaced in recent weeks for varied reasons, including Persia’s Sahar Biniaz, Germany’s Diana Fast, China’s Zhao Na replacing Xuhe Hou, Niger’s travel issue, and Congo’s delegate change; the event streams on the Miss Universe YouTube channel with regional broadcasts including Imagen Televisión and Telemundo.
